We are seeking a skilled Systems Engineer to support an Operational Test and Evaluation (OT&E) contract for the U.S. Air Force at Nellis AFB, NV. The ideal candidate will have experience in Air Force operational test environments and be well-versed in test plan development and report writing. This role offers the opportunity to work closely with operational test professionals to ensure mission success.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Assist in the development and execution of test plans for Air Force weapons systems.
  • Participate in the collection, analysis, and interpretation of test data to assess system performance.
  • Support the creation of detailed test reports in alignment with Air Force standards.
  • Collaborate with test directors and team members to ensure efficient and effective test event execution.
  • Provide input to improve testing processes and methodologies.
  • Ensure compliance with Air Force test protocols and reporting requirements.
  • Engage with stakeholders to ensure test objectives are met and potential issues are addressed.
  • Travel as necessary to support test events and related activities.
Requirements

Required Qualifications:

  • Experience: Minimum of 5 years of experience in Air Force Operational Test and Evaluation (OT&E).
  • Test Documentation Expertise: At least 7 years of experience writing Air Force test plans and reports.
  • Security Clearance: Active Top Secret/SCI (TS/SCI) clearance.
  • Solid understanding of Air Force weapons systems and operational test processes.
  • Strong communication skills, particularly in technical writing.

Desired Qualifications:

  • Experience or qualification as a USAF Weapons Officer is highly desired.
  • Bachelor’s degree in engineering or a related technical discipline.
  • Ability to work effectively in a team environment and support multiple projects.

Travel:
This position requires occasional travel to support test events and mission-related activities.
